: You can typically register a domain for a set period, such as one year, or up to 10 years at once. Note that domains are registered on a renewable basis rather than permanent ownership.
If you already own a domain through another provider (like GoDaddy), you don't necessarily need to buy a new one. You can either connect your existing domain to your Squarespace site or it to Squarespace to manage everything in one place. : If you sign up for an annual Squarespace website plan , you are eligible for one free custom domain for the first year.
: Add your selected domain to the cart, provide your billing information, and complete the purchase.
